It’s the most customizable game on the market right now and it’s being played by over 12 million people worldwide. Evident from its 450% jump between 2011 and 2012, Magic the Gathering continues to be one of the most popular trading card games and its popularity is still growing. To celebrate the coming release of the newest game, Avacyn Restored, Games by James is hosting a Magic the Gathering Tournament this coming Sunday in the Rotunda at Mall of America® for pros and amateurs alike. The event will consist of two tournaments, giveaways and a learning area for fans still getting the hang of the game.
So what is it all about? As a novice on the subject, I only know the basics: it involves deadly creatures, sorceries, weapons and different worlds, called planes. Players, referred to as Planeswalkers in this game, use their deck of cards to summon creatures and other dangers to take down their opponent. You can purchase 15-card booster packs to enhance your deck and trade your cards with fellow players to strengthen your future matches. Each game truly is one-of-a-kind.

Navigating the 4.2 million square feet that makes up Mall of America® can be tricky at times, so we’re thrilled to announce that the Google Maps for Android 6.0 update includes an indoor map of the Mall. Starting yesterday, anyone with an Andriod-powered device will be able to access Google Maps as a tool to zoom in to Mall of America and receive detailed floor plans. Users can browse the floor plans and use the Google Maps My Location feature to see their exact detailed location inside the Mall, represented via the familiar “blue dot” icon. A tool on the right hand side of the screen will also show you which floor you are on, and automatically update the floor plan and labeled points of interest when you go up or down a level.
